Risk & Issue Summary
- There are concerns that financial pressures and budget decisions continue to impact on service delivery, delivery partner capacity and Scottish Government (SG) internal prioritisation.
- There are concerns around the impact of Local Government budgets locally and potential of impact on service delivery across scope of Local Government, including in terms of social determinants and the impact that will have on demand.
- There are ongoing capacity concerns across all delivery partners, the mental health workforce and within Scottish Government mental health teams.
- Some actions marked as ‘off track’ due to no lead being assigned following directorate restructuring. This has been raised with the SG Senior Leadership Team to assign leads ahead of the next reporting cycle.
- Increased demand around neurodevelopmental and Learning Disability, Autism and Neurodiversity (LDAN) policy work has caused delays in progressing some LDAN focused actions.
